EU: ECHR throws fuel on the coronavirus vaccination fire – backs mandatory jabs for kids

The European Court of Human Rights ruled on Thursday that democratic governments can make vaccinations obligatory, in a landmark judgement rejecting complaints brought by Czech families penalised for refusing compulsory jabs for their children.  More...

Denmark suspends AstraZeneca coronavirus vaccinations for another 3 weeks

The pause for vaccination with the COVID-19 vaccine from AstraZeneca is extended by 3 weeks

The Danish Health and Medicines Authority is extending the break with the COVID-19 vaccine from AstraZeneca, because the assessment of the use of the vaccine in the Danish vaccination program against COVID-19 is still ongoing.  More...
